@import "https://fonts.googleapis.com/css2?family=Inter:ital,opsz,wght@0,14..32,100..900;1,14..32,100..900&family=Source+Sans+3:ital,wght@0,200..900;1,200..900&display=swap";:root{--primary-color: #406382;--primary-neutral: #BFCBD5}.layout-container .main-inner-wrapper{padding-block-end:4rem}h1,.h1,h1>*,h2,.h2,h2>*,h3,.h3,h3>*,h4,.h4,h4>*,h5,.h5,h5>*,h6,.h6,h6>*{font-family:"Inter", sans-serif}.block-title-wrapper .block-title{color:var(--primary-color);font-weight:700;margin-block-end:0;font-size:1rem}.block-title-wrapper .block-stacks-share{display:none}.top-items-wrapper .toggle-mobile{display:none !important}.header-background-image-holder{top:9rem}@media screen and (min-width:64em){.header-layout-6.header-default{grid-template-rows:auto auto 330px}}.site-brand-navigation-wrapper .site-branding{margin-inline:auto}.site-brand-navigation-wrapper .site-branding .site-brand{flex-direction:column;justify-content:center}.site-brand-navigation-wrapper .site-branding .site-brand .name-and-slogan{order:-1;text-align:center}.site-brand-navigation-wrapper .site-branding .site-brand .name-and-slogan .site-name{font-weight:800}@media (max-width:40em){.site-brand-navigation-wrapper .site-branding .site-brand .name-and-slogan .site-name{text-wrap:wrap}}@media (min-width:40em) and (max-width:64em){.site-brand-navigation-wrapper .site-branding .site-brand .name-and-slogan .site-name{font-size:28px}}@media (min-width:64em){.site-brand-navigation-wrapper .site-branding .site-brand .name-and-slogan .site-name{font-size:34px}.site-brand-navigation-wrapper .site-branding .site-brand .name-and-slogan .site-slogan{margin-block:0.5rem -0.25rem}}.header-layout-6 .stacks-search-bar{align-self:center}@media (min-width:64em){.container-main-search-block .search-bar-container{width:50%;margin-inline:auto}.container-main-search-block .search-icon-wrapper{width:fit-content;padding-inline:1rem}.container-main-search-block .search-icon-wrapper .icon-magnifying-glass-regular{font-size:1.25rem}}.container-main-search-block .search-bar-container .form-type-search .form-search{border-radius:5px 0 0 5px}.container-main-search-block .search-bar-container .form-actions .search-icon-wrapper{border-radius:0 5px 5px 0}@media screen and (min-width:64em){.stacks-search-bar-block .main-search-layout-2 .form-search{padding-inline:0.5rem}}[dir=ltr] .search-form-base .search-bar-container .form-type-search{margin-inline:0}.node-custom-block .link-grid{margin-block-start:-1.5rem;display:grid;grid-template-columns:1fr;gap:1rem}.node-custom-block .link-grid .link-grid-item{background-color:white;border:1px solid var(--primary-neutral);font-size:0.9rem;border-radius:5px;padding:1rem;text-align:center;text-decoration:none;line-height:1.5;color:#0b2a44;display:flex;align-items:center;justify-content:center;min-height:76px;transition:background-color 0.15s ease}.node-custom-block .link-grid .link-grid-item:hover{background-color:#F7F8F9}@media (min-width:40em){.node-custom-block .link-grid{grid-template-columns:repeat(3, minmax(0, 1fr))}}@media (min-width:64em){.node-custom-block .link-grid{grid-template-columns:repeat(5, minmax(0, 1fr))}}footer.footer-layout-1 .site-branding{margin-inline:auto}footer.footer-layout-1 .social-icons-wrapper{justify-self:center}footer.footer-layout-1 .social-icons-wrapper .social-icons{justify-content:center}footer.footer-layout-1 .contact-links-wrapper{text-align:center;justify-self:center;justify-content:center;flex-wrap:wrap}footer.footer-layout-1 .contact-links-wrapper .contact-links,footer.footer-layout-1 .contact-links-wrapper .contact-info{display:flex;flex-wrap:wrap;justify-content:center;width:100%}footer.footer-layout-1 .copyright-wrapper{padding-block:0;justify-content:center}footer.footer-layout-1 .copyright-wrapper .copyright-poweredby span{display:none}.footer:not(.footer-layout-4)>.footer-inner-wrapper{padding-block:3rem}.footer:not(.footer-layout-4)>.footer-inner-wrapper>div:not(.copyright-wrapper){padding-block-end:0.25rem}